多核CPU安装SQL Server 2005问题及解决方案

5星 · 超过95%的资源 需积分: 31 3 下载量 193 浏览量 更新于2024-09-15 收藏 86KB DOC 举报
"6核CPU如何安装SQL Server 2005" 在多核处理器的计算机上安装SQL Server 2005时,可能会遇到一些挑战。本文主要针对那些尝试在具有6个或更多核心的CPU上安装SQL Server 2005的用户,详细解释了可能出现的问题以及解决方案。 **症状** 当试图在满足以下条件之一的计算机上安装SQL Server 2005时,安装可能会失败: 1. **逻辑处理器与物理套接字的比例不是2的幂**:例如,一台拥有单个插槽且配备三核心处理器的计算机。 2. **物理内核数量不是2的幂**:这可能导致安装问题。 3. **CPU总数是一个非2的幂的数字**:如拥有7个或9个CPU的系统。 在这种情况下,安装过程会终止,SQL Server 2005无法成功启动。错误信息会记录在安装后的`Summary.txt`文件和特定的日志文件中,如`SQLSetupNum_InstanceName_SQL.log`,显示服务启动失败的具体错误代码。 **替代方法** 为了应对上述问题,文章提供了两种替代方法: ### 方法1 对于Windows 2003 Server和Windows 2008 Server用户: 1. 首先,检查您的系统配置,确保CPU的核心数、物理套接字和逻辑处理器之间的关系符合SQL Server 2005的安装要求。 2. 如果不符合,可能需要调整硬件配置,或者考虑更新到支持多核CPU的SQL Server更高版本。 3. 另外,可以尝试安装前先禁用某些逻辑CPU,使得比例符合2的幂规则。 ### 方法2 如果方法1无效,可以尝试以下备选解决步骤: 1. 在安装过程中,密切监视系统资源,确保没有其他进程占用过多CPU资源。 2. 更新操作系统和所有驱动程序至最新版本,以减少兼容性问题。 3. 检查BIOS设置,确保多核支持已经正确启用。 4. 使用安装命令行参数进行自定义安装,例如,通过 `-mSqlSetup-Q-qSQL_Latin1_General_CP1_CI_AS-T4022-服务 MSSQLSERVER-T3659-T3610-T4010` 来指定特定的配置选项。 5. 如果仍然失败,考虑联系微软支持团队获取进一步的帮助。 **状态** 这个问题通常出现在较旧的SQL Server版本,因为后续版本已增强对多核处理器的支持。然而,对于仍在使用SQL Server 2005的用户来说,了解并解决这个问题仍然至关重要。 **更多信息** - SQL Server 2005的安装日志可以帮助诊断问题,通常位于 `%ProgramFiles%\Microsoft SQL Server\90\Setup Bootstrap\LOG` 文件夹下。 - 要获取更详细的故障排除指南,可以查阅SQL Server的联机丛书,尤其是关于“查看SQL Server 2005安装日志文件”和“手动启动SQL Server”的部分。 总结,安装SQL Server 2005在多核CPU环境中需要注意兼容性和配置问题,通过理解上述症状和解决方法,可以有效处理安装失败的情况。对于复杂的问题,及时查找官方文档或求助于专业技术支持是明智的选择。